Essential Interview Questions For Executor of Estate
1. What are the primary responsibilities of an Executor of an Estate?
As an Executor of an Estate, my responsibilities would encompass a range of tasks, including:
- Probate the will and administer the estate
- Locate and secure the decedent’s assets
- Manage and preserve estate assets
- Pay off debts and taxes
- Distribute the remaining assets to beneficiaries

Key Job Responsibilities
An Executor of Estate is tasked with the solemn duty of carrying out the wishes of a deceased individual, as outlined in their will. This role entails a range of critical responsibilities, including:
1. Probate the Will
Initiate the legal process of submitting the will to the court for validation. This involves gathering necessary documents, such as the original will, death certificate, and any codicils.
2. Manage Estate Assets
Take inventory of the deceased’s assets, including real estate, investments, and personal property. Ensure their safety and preservation until distribution.
3. Pay Debts and Taxes
Identify and settle outstanding debts, such as mortgages, credit card bills, and taxes. Prioritize payments according to legal requirements and the will’s instructions.
4. Distribute Assets
Distribute the remaining assets to beneficiaries, adhering to the will’s provisions. This may involve transferring property, liquidating investments, and setting up trusts.
5. Communicate with Beneficiaries
Keep beneficiaries informed throughout the estate settlement process. Provide regular updates, address their concerns, and answer their questions.
6. File Tax Returns
File any necessary tax returns for the estate, ensuring compliance with tax laws and minimizing tax liabilities.
7. Work with Attorneys and Accountants
Collaborate with legal and financial professionals to ensure the estate is handled legally and efficiently. Seek guidance on complex matters and coordinate with accountants for tax preparation.
